9 things to update on your Linkedin Profile or CV

  1. your profile photo
  2. your contact details
  3. your personalised Linkedin URL
  4. your professional title or label
  5. Linkedin profile matches that of your CV
  6. correct grammar and punctuation
  7. highlight & emphasise the impact you’ve made
  8. list your SKILLS separately
  9. customise your CV and cover letter to each application you make
